Celaenorrhinus perlustris, commonly known as the less illustrious sprite, is a species of butterfly in the family Hesperiidae. It is found in Nigeria, and eastwards through Cameroon, the Democratic Republic of the Congo and Uganda to Tanzania. [2] The habitat consists of swampy areas in dense forests.
